Lauderdale-by-the-Sea lawmakers are expected to hold a special meeting to discuss banning digging holes on beaches after a seven-year-old girl was tragically killed last week.Commissioners in the South community will discuss adding lifeguards on the beach and establishing an ordinance against digging holes during Tuesday's meeting at 5pm, as reported by NBC Miami.They will also reportedly talk about a memorial for Sloan Mattingly, who died last week when a 4-to-5-foot-deep hole collapsed on her and her 9-year-old brother, Maddox.
